The ongoing survey of Bitcoin users (here) has some intriguing results already: The
 'average Bitcoin user' is male (96%), 32.7 years old, libertarian /
anarcho-capitalist (37%), non-religious (61%), with a full time job
(43%), and is in a relationship (56%). The biggest motivation
for new users are curiosity, profit, and politics; and 39% of users do
not drink, smoke, gamble, or take drugs. Just over half of users have
mined bitcoins and the greatest community fear for Bitcoin is
“regulatory/legal intervention” followed by ”reputation problems”.
Overall more people seem to find Bitcoin intellectually rewarding (70% have learned more about cryptography) than socially rewarding (22% have made friends)....
